Evaluation of the Potassium Status of Arable Soils in Ukraine on the Basis of Modern Soil Diagnostic Techniques and Development of Recommendations for the Rational and Efficient Application of Potassium Fertilizers.

The project has the following objectives a) provide an accurate assessment of K status of arable soils, b) determine the demand for K fertilizers, c) establish the efficiency of K fertilizers in the soils of the main soil-climatic zones, and d) work out fertilizer recommendations for maize, wheat and sugar beet grown on chernozems. The data of the automatized informational database on Ukraine and CIS countries containing information on soil properties will be summarized and supplemented. The data of soil survey, Ukraine Agrochemical Service experiments and geographic network of long-term experiments will be analyzed and generalized.

3. R&D topicality. The problem of the potassium nutrition of crops is extremely important. The cause of this is the high degree of potassium removal by the crop alongside with low rates of potassium fertilizers application.
Knowledge of the actual state of soil fertility will permit to increase the yield of crops; to raise significantly (up 25-40%) the payback of potassium fertilizers through crops yield increase and its quality improvement.
4. The object of R&D. To provide an accurate assessment of potassium status of Ukraine soil, to determine the demand for potassium fertilizers in the country, to establish the efficiency of potassium fertilizers in the soils of the main soil-climatic zones of the country and to work out recommendations for their efficient application on the ground of the data obtained by up-to-date methods of soil diagnostics.
5. The substance of R&D. Field, vegetation and laboratory experiments will be laid and carried out. Soil and plants will be analyzed and also a statistical analysis of the data will be carried out. The data of the automatized informational database on Ukraine and CIS countries soil properties will be summarized and supplemented.
The data of soil survey, Ukraine Agrochemical Service experiments and geographic data network experiments will be analyzed and generalized.
Also the analyzing and generalizing are planned for the information received earlier on the long-term stationary field experiments, laid on the podzolic and typical Chernozems. (Chernozems Chernic, Chernozems Luvic, Haplic Chernozems, Luvic Chernozems – relevant soil names according to WRB and FAO soil taxation).
6. Expected results. The potassium status of Ukraine soil will receive unbiased assessment; prompt and long-term forecast will be developed for the potassium status of three soil climatic zones (Forest, Forest-steppe, Steppe) and Ukraine as a whole; methods will be developed and suggested for the objective evaluation of soil potassium regime of any specified soil; the efficiency will be established of potassium fertilizers on the soils of Ukrainian Polesye (Forest), Forest-steppe and Steppe; the need of the Ukrainian agriculture in potassium fertilizers will be determined and recommendations will be proposed on the efficient use of potassium fertilizers on the soils of Ukraine.
